From: Care of undocumented-uninsured immigrants in a large urban dialysis unit
Clinical Characteristics | Undocumented-Uninsured (n = 15) | Age-matched Insured (n = 77) | Insured- General Population (n = 223) |
---|---|---|---|
Age (Years ± SD) | 41.1 ± 11.6 | 43.2 ± 10.2 | 67.6 + 14.7 |
Sex (male/female) | 9/6 | 50/27 | 137/86 |
Origin and status | |||
Undocumented-uninsured | |||
West Africa | 8 | - | - |
Philippines | 5 | - | - |
Eastern Europe | 2 | - | - |
Insured | |||
Israel Jewish | - | 73 | 216 |
Israel-Arabs | - | 3 | 6 |
Non Israeli | - | 1 | 1 |
Working status (%)* | |||
Full-Time work | 15 (100%) | 12 (16%) | 16 (7%) |
Part-Time work | - | 3 (4%) | 5 (2%) |
Not working | - | 62 (80%) | 202 (91%) |
CKD stage of initial nephrology evaluation (%) | |||
Stage 1 | 0 (0%) | 18 (23%) | 25 (11%) |
Stage 2 | 0 (0%) | 17 (22%) | 20 (9%) |
Stage 3 | 0 (0%) | 21 (27%) | 65 (29%) |
Stage 4 | 0 (0%) | 15 (20%) | 79 (35%) |
Stage 5 | 15 (100%) | 6 (8%) | 34 (16%) |
CKD etiology (%) | |||
DN | 0 (0%) | 20 (26%) | 47 (21%) |
ADPKD | 0 (0%) | 5 (7%) | 9 (4%) |
Glomerulonephritis | 0 (0%) | 11 (14%) | 21 (9%) |
Other | 1 (7%) | 21 (27%) | 55 (25%) |
Unknown | 14 (93%) | 20 (26%) | 91 (41%) |
Viral infection (%) | |||
HBV | 1 (7%) | 5 (6%) | 6 (3%) |
HCV | 2 (13%) | 5 (6%) | 14 (6%) |
HIV | 1 (7%) | 1 (1%) | 2 (1%) |
